Oklahoma Engaged is a multi-platform project focused on election coverage. As a public service journalism collaboration of KGOU, KOSU, KWGS, KCCU, and StateImpact Oklahoma, the reporting includes community stories, audio reports, snapshots, state question breakdowns, profiles, videos, and more. Major support is provided by the Inasmuch Foundation, the Kirkpatrick Foundation, and Oklahoma Humanities.

KGOU Launches New General Election Call-In Program

This is the Manager’s Minute. 

 

The 2020 General Election is almost upon us and our Oklahoma Engaged election coverage is moving into high gear. Through major funding provided by the Inasmuch Foundation, we’re not only providing political and election news reporting, but a new feature each Monday afternoon in October.  

 

It’s a live, call-in talk program designed to engage you, the Oklahoma voter.  Beginning October 5th, Logan Layden and I will host Oklahoma Engaged Live: Voice of the Voter from 1-2 p.m. on KGOU.  

 

We’ll talk to reporters and expert analysts andinvite you to call us with questions and comments at 405-325-KGOU. You can also contact us by email at news@kgou.org, and through Twitter, Facebook and Instagram @kgounews. 

 

It’s Oklahoma Engaged Live: Voice of the Voter, each Monday in October at 1:00 p.m. on KGOU. 

 

With the Manager’s Minute, I’m Dick Pryor.
